Talking is a powerful way to work in Telemore AI—turning spoken thoughts into clear, structured text. Whether you're capturing ideas mid-flow, talking through a concept, or summarizing a meeting to yourself, voice transcription helps you think out loud without losing a word.
With a simple keyboard shortcut—Alt + Z
(or Option + Z
for Mac)—you can start recording your microphone at any time. Speak naturally, then press the shortcut again to stop. Telemore automatically transcribes your voice and copy & pastes the text output to add to any application.
This feature is perfect for hands-free note-taking, idea capture, or quick self-briefings, helping you move faster without switching tools or interrupting your flow.

Setting up the voice transcription
To set up the voice transcription, navigate to your settings profile by clicking your name in the top right corner and enable the toggle.

To start a voice call:
- Navigate to the Talk section
- Verify your phone number
- Select your desired agent, and add optional meeting notes to guide the conversation
- Click the phone icon to receive a call
- Answer your phone and start talking
